How they compare

Canada currently reports 79.1% against 78.7% in Slovenia, a difference of 0.4%.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 6 shared years of data; in 2006 it was Canada ahead.

Canada ranks 11th and Slovenia ranks 12th of 53 countries.

Canada has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Canada Slovenia Difference Ahead
2000s 90.3% 82.5% 7.8% Canada
2010s 86.1% 84.6% 1.5% Canada
2020s 79.1% 78.7% 0.4% Canada

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
